60 | /* | |
61 | * How many bytes required for this pair? | |
62 | * 2 shorts in the table at the top of the page + room for the | |
63 | * key and room for the data | |
64 | * | |
65 | * We prohibit entering a pair on a page unless there is also room to append | |
66 | * an overflow page. The reason for this it that you can get in a situation | |
67 | * where a single key/data pair fits on a page, but you can't append an | |
68 | * overflow page and later you'd have to split the key/data and handle like | |
69 | * a big pair. | |
70 | * You might as well do this up front. | |
71 | */ | |
